    Yes, people can achieve greater success by competing and cooperating. Through permeable competition, people can learn from each other's strengths and achieve success.

    From the perspective of competing profits or market share in the same competition, the interests of the competing enterprises conflict; However, in some areas (e.g., scientific research, new market development, logistics, etc.), competitors4 can have common interests, and cooperating in these areas can create greater value than working alone, so they will choose to cooperate.
